What Is a Crypto Casino?

A crypto casino is an online betting platform that accepts cryptocurrency as a deposit, withdrawal, or both. While traditional online crypto casino casinos rely on fiat currencies (e.g., GBP, EUR) and traditional payment processors, crypto casinos operate on a decentralized journal. This enables players to money their accounts using digital tokens, which are then converted into internal credits for video gaming.

The core concept mirrors that of a regular casino: gamers wager on video games such as slots, blackjack, live roulette, or poker. Nevertheless, the financial transactions happen directly on the blockchain, typically without the requirement for a bank or payment entrance. Some crypto gambling establishments also integrate provably fair algorithms, a cryptographic technique that lets gamers validate the fairness of each video game outcome.

How Crypto Casinos Operate

  1. Account Creation-- Users sign up by creating a username and password, sometimes connected to a crypto wallet address.
  2. Depositing Funds-- The player sends cryptocurrency from an individual wallet to the casino's public address. The deal is tape-recorded on the blockchain and, as soon as validated, is credited to the player's account in the equivalent quantity of credits.
  3. Wagering-- Players utilize the credits to position bets on the casino's games. Chances and payments are usually expressed in the very same way as in fiat‑based gambling establishments.
  4. Withdrawals-- When a player requests a payout, the casino sends out the equivalent cryptocurrency from its hot or cold wallet to the player's address. Withdrawal times differ from minutes (for tokens with quick block times) to a number of hours, depending on network congestion.

Benefits of Using Cryptocurrency at Online Casinos

  • Lower Transaction Fees-- Because there is no intermediary such as a bank or credit‑card processor, deposit and withdrawal fees are often very little or nonexistent.
  • Faster Transactions-- Blockchain verifications can be completed within minutes, especially for possessions like Bitcoin or Ethereum when utilizing second‑layer solutions.
  • Boosted Privacy-- Players can typically gamble without sharing personal banking details, which might decrease the danger of identity theft.
  • Borderless Payments-- Cryptocurrencies are international by nature, allowing gamers from jurisdictions where standard online betting is limited to take part (based on local laws).
  • Provably Fair Gaming-- Many crypto casinos release cryptographic evidence that let users separately confirm video game results, adding a layer of transparency.

Drawbacks and Risks

  • Volatility-- The value of a gamer's deposits can swing significantly in between the time of deposit and withdrawal, potentially turning a win into a loss.
  • Regulative Uncertainty-- The legal status of crypto betting varies widely throughout countries; players might accidentally break regional laws.
  • Security Concerns-- While blockchain itself is safe, crypto casinos are appealing targets for hackers. Poorly protected platforms can suffer theft of funds.
  • Minimal Consumer Protections-- Unlike fiat casinos, there might be little option for disagreements, as numerous platforms run without a formal gaming license.

The Regulatory Landscape

Crypto casinos occupy a gray location in numerous jurisdictions. Some countries, such as the United Kingdom, treat cryptocurrency betting the like fiat betting, needing operators to acquire a license and adhere to rigorous consumer protection rules. Others, like the United States, have a patchwork of state laws; the usage of cryptocurrency might be restricted or heavily restricted in particular states.

Players are accountable for validating that their involvement does not breach regional legislation. Lots of respectable crypto casinos release "limited areas" lists and recommend users to seek legal counsel if they doubt about the legality of online gaming with digital possessions.
